An electric toothbrush is a dental device designed to provide a superior clean compared to traditional manual toothbrushes. Instead of relying solely on manual scrubbing, these brushes utilize motors to generate rapid, consistent movements of the brush head. The SURI electric toothbrush, for instance, operates on sonic technology, which means its bristles vibrate at extremely high speeds, creating dynamic fluid action that extends beyond the brush tips to clean effectively between teeth and along the gumline. While the concept might seem modern, electric toothbrushes have evolved significantly since their inception, continuously integrating advanced features to enhance cleaning efficiency and user experience.

Understanding Electric Toothbrush Types: A Detailed Look

The world of electric toothbrushes offers various technologies, each with distinct cleaning mechanisms and user experiences. Understanding these differences can help you choose the best type for your specific needs.

  • Oscillating/Rotating Electric Toothbrushes: These brushes feature small, round heads that oscillate (move back and forth) and rotate (spin) to physically scrub plaque away.
    • Advantages: Generally more affordable and widely available. They are highly effective at plaque removal due to their direct scrubbing action.
    • Disadvantages: The strong rotation can sometimes feel aggressive to sensitive gums or teeth. Some users might find the intense vibration uncomfortable. Oral-B brushes are common examples of this type.
  • Sonic Electric Toothbrushes: Utilizing rapid, high-frequency vibrations, sonic toothbrushes create powerful fluid dynamics. The bristles vibrate at speeds high enough to generate thousands of brush strokes per minute, agitating toothpaste and water into micro-bubbles that reach deep into crevices and along the gum line. SURI falls into this category.
    • Advantages: Offer a gentle yet highly effective clean, beneficial for gum health. Many models include smart features like timers, multiple cleaning modes, and pressure sensors. The fluid action allows for cleaning beyond direct contact.
    • Disadvantages: Typically have a higher price point than oscillating brushes. While powerful, some users accustomed to the physical scrubbing of oscillating brushes might initially perceive them as less intense.
  • Ultrasonic Electric Toothbrushes: These represent the most advanced technology, using vibrations at an ultrasonic frequency (beyond the range of human hearing) to break up plaque bacteria and disrupt bacterial chains.
    • Advantages: Exceptionally gentle and capable of deep cleaning without physical scrubbing, ideal for very sensitive teeth or gums.
    • Disadvantages: Very high cost and less common on the market. Their specialized cleaning method means they often require a specific toothpaste designed for ultrasonic frequencies.

SURI’s Commitment to Sustainability

At the core of the SURI brand, “Sustainable Rituals” is more than just a name—it’s a guiding philosophy evident in every aspect of their product. This electric toothbrush is engineered to significantly reduce environmental impact. Its brush heads are crafted from plant-based materials, primarily cornstarch for the structure and castor oil for the bristles, making them both renewable and compostable. SURI actively supports this eco-cycle by offering a free recycling program in the UK and US, providing prepaid mailers for users to return their used brush heads for proper industrial composting.

The sleek aluminum body of the SURI toothbrush is designed for longevity and repairability. Unlike many sealed electronic devices, SURI’s modular construction allows for individual components, including the lithium battery, to be accessed and replaced if needed. This commitment to repair over replacement drastically extends the product’s lifespan and minimizes electronic waste. Furthermore, SURI is a B Corp certified company, demonstrating its dedication to social and environmental performance, accountability, and transparency. They also actively offset 100% of their carbon output, reinforcing their carbon-neutral status. By omitting a USB wall charger from their packaging, SURI consciously reduces unnecessary plastic waste. Choosing a SURI electric toothbrush means actively participating in a greener future, aiming to reduce plastic waste by up to 80% over its lifespan compared to traditional electric toothbrushes.

Key Features and Performance of the SURI Electric Toothbrush

Beyond its impressive sustainability credentials, the SURI electric toothbrush delivers a high-quality brushing experience packed with thoughtful features:

  • Cleaning Performance: The SURI utilizes advanced sonic technology, delivering 33,000 powerful sonic vibrations per minute. This high-frequency action ensures a deep, yet gentle, clean that dentists approve. It’s highly effective at removing plaque and improving gum health, leaving your teeth feeling remarkably smooth and polished. The medium-soft bristles are carefully chosen to be gentle on both teeth and gums.
  • Battery Life: One of SURI’s standout features is its exceptional battery longevity. A single full charge provides over 40 days of brushing, meaning you only need to recharge it approximately once a month. This makes it incredibly convenient for daily use and an ideal companion for travel.
  • Design and Ergonomics: With its sleek, minimalist aesthetic and compact aluminum body, the SURI brush is half the size of many traditional electric toothbrushes. It feels lightweight and comfortable in hand, making it a stylish addition to any bathroom. It also comes with a magnetic mirror mount, helping to save valuable counter space and keep the brush clean and dry.
  • Smart Features: SURI keeps it simple yet effective. It includes a built-in 2-minute timer to ensure you brush for the recommended duration, along with a 30-second pacer that gently pulses to remind you to move to the next quadrant of your mouth. The latest SURI 2.0 model also introduces a crucial pressure sensor, which alerts you with a distinct buzz if you’re brushing too hard, preventing potential damage to your gums and enamel.
  • Travel Case: An optional UV-C light cleaning and charging travel case is available, which not only protects your toothbrush on the go but also sterilizes it. This innovative case utilizes UV-C light to kill 99.9% of bacteria in just one minute, ensuring your brush head remains hygienic, even when away from home.
  • Noise Level: Operating at a whisper-quiet 54dB, the SURI provides a peaceful brushing experience, a notable advantage over some louder electric toothbrush models.

How SURI Compares to Other Electric Toothbrushes

When placed alongside industry giants like Philips Sonicare and Oral-B, the SURI Sustainable Electric Toothbrush carves out its niche primarily through its unparalleled commitment to the environment. While brands like Sonicare offer a wider array of models with features like higher brush stroke per minute counts, multiple brushing modes, and smart app connectivity, they often fall short in sustainable design.

SURI’s plant-based, recyclable brush heads and repairable aluminum body stand in stark contrast to the predominantly plastic construction of most conventional electric toothbrushes. For travelers, SURI often shines due to its exceptional 40+ day battery life and compact, UV-C cleaning travel case, making it more practical for extended trips without frequent recharging. While its cleaning power, at 33,000 VPM, is highly effective and dentist-approved, some high-end Sonicare models boast up to 62,000 VPM. However, SURI 2.0’s addition of a pressure sensor closes a significant gap in features, making it a truly competitive and eco-conscious choice that doesn’t compromise on essential performance.

How to Use and Maintain Your SURI Electric Toothbrush

To get the most out of your SURI Sustainable Electric Toothbrush and ensure its longevity, proper usage and maintenance are key.

First, attaching the brush head is straightforward. Simply align the head with the handle and push firmly until it clicks into place. For charging, connect the USB-C cable to the charging pebble (or UV-C travel case) and then to a power source. The SURI boasts a quick 4-hour charge time for its impressive 40+ day battery life.

When brushing, apply a pea-sized amount of toothpaste to the bristles. Turn on your SURI and guide the brush head over each tooth surface, allowing the sonic vibrations to do the work. Hold the brush at a slight angle towards your gumline. The built-in 2-minute timer, with its 30-second quadrant pacer, will help you ensure an even and thorough clean across all areas of your mouth. Remember, with the SURI 2.0, the pressure sensor will alert you if you’re brushing too hard—a gentle touch is all that’s needed.

For cleaning and storage, after each use, rinse the brush head thoroughly under running water and wipe the handle clean. The SURI is IPX7 waterproof, so it’s safe for use in the shower. To prevent buildup and keep your bathroom tidy, utilize the magnetic mirror mount to store your toothbrush upright and away from surfaces.

Finally, replacing the brush head is crucial for optimal hygiene and effectiveness. Dentists recommend changing your brush head every three months, or sooner if the bristles appear splayed. With SURI, once your heads are worn out, simply use the provided prepaid mailer to send them back to SURI for free recycling and industrial composting. This closed-loop system ensures minimal waste.

Frequently Asked Questions

Is the SURI Sustainable Electric Toothbrush suitable for sensitive teeth and gums?

Yes, the SURI electric toothbrush is designed with medium-soft bristles and features gentle sonic vibrations, making it suitable for sensitive teeth and gums. The SURI 2.0 model also includes a pressure sensor to help prevent excessive brushing force, further protecting sensitive areas.

How often should I change my SURI brush heads, and how do I recycle them?

It is recommended to change your SURI brush head every three months, or sooner if the bristles show signs of wear. SURI provides a convenient, free recycling program for used brush heads in the UK and US; simply use the prepaid mailer included with your order to send them back for industrial composting.

Does the SURI electric toothbrush come with a warranty or guarantee?

SURI offers a 100-day money-back guarantee, allowing you to try the brush risk-free. Furthermore, with its repairable design, SURI aims to be “the last toothbrush you’ll ever need,” offering repair services for components like the battery, which significantly contributes to its long-term value and sustainability.

What makes the SURI Sustainable Electric Toothbrush more eco-friendly than other electric toothbrushes?

SURI stands out due to its plant-based, recyclable brush heads made from cornstarch and castor oil bristles, its repairable aluminum body (designed to be taken apart and serviced), its free brush head recycling program, B Corp certification, and commitment to being carbon neutral. These features drastically reduce plastic waste compared to conventional electric toothbrushes.

Does the SURI electric toothbrush have a pressure sensor?

Yes, the SURI 2.0 Electric Toothbrush model includes a built-in pressure sensor. This feature provides haptic feedback (a gentle buzz) to alert you if you are brushing too hard, helping to protect your gums and tooth enamel from damage caused by excessive pressure.
